Plugin Description

TW Simple Slider is an easy-to-use WordPress plugin that allows you to create beautiful image sliders without any coding knowledge. Simply add your images, choose a slider style, and display it anywhere on your site using a shortcode.

Key Features

  • Simple Interface – Just add images and select slider type
  • Multiple Slider Styles – Basic, Fade, and Infinite Scroll
  • Drag & Drop – Easily reorder images by dragging
  • Responsive Design – Works perfectly on all devices
  • Shortcode Support – Display sliders anywhere using [tw_slider id=”123″]
  • Lightweight – All resources included locally
  • No Coding Required – User-friendly admin interface

How to Use

Creating Your First Slider

  1. Go to Sliders Add New in WordPress admin
  2. Enter a title for your slider (e.g., “Homepage Slider”)
  3. Click Add Images button to upload/select images
  4. Drag and drop images to reorder them
  5. Select your preferred slider settings from the sidebar
  6. Click Publish
  7. Copy the shortcode displayed in the sidebar
  8. Paste the shortcode in any post, page, or widget

Displaying Sliders

Using Shortcode:
[tw_slider id=”123″] – Replace 123 with your slider ID

In Posts/Pages:
Simply paste the shortcode in the content editor

In Widgets:
Use the Text widget and paste the shortcode
